Hornady 416 Caliber Gas Checks, sold 1,000 to a box (Hornady part no. 7125), are small copper cups that crimp onto the base of a cast bullet to protect it from the heat and pressure of the propellant gases at firing. Without a gas check, a soft lead cast bullet driven at higher velocities can suffer base melting or leading in the bore, and this 416 caliber gas check is sized specifically to fit that bullet diameter for a clean, secure base seal. Frequently Asked Questions
What does a gas check do? It crimps onto the base of a cast bullet to protect it from heat and pressure at firing, reducing base melting and bore leading.
What caliber are these gas checks sized for? These are sized specifically for 416 caliber cast bullets.
